Until Fate Break Us Apart

Eirlys Williams is the child of misfortune. That’s what people always labeled her. Her abusive father killed her mother due to her infidelity with another man, creating a permanent scar in her heart. People come and go in her life, but she remains in the same place, with her indelible trauma. "You deserve to be beaten! Who made you a child born from a murderer and a sl*t?!" "Your existence itself is a sin!" "Do us a favor and go die!" She shuts her heart to deflect the pain, hurt, and sadness that constantly following her. However, to shut one's pain, means one also shut their happiness. Constant abuse throughout the years has made the girl's heart grow cold and numb. However, her brief encounters with the Gardners sparks a new page in her life. "That's very kind of you. But then, I will be worried if you go home alone." "Don't be so reckless next time! You are a girl!" "Big sister, please become my wife in the future!" She could slowly feel all of her emotions coming back to her heart. The pain, joy, sadness, hope, anger, awe, and even love. This time, she vows to protect her heart with all her might. However, the Gardners have secrets they don't want other people to know. A secret that could put Eirlys in danger. Can Eirlys overcome the hardship that comes from regaining her emotions back? This is a story of an adolescent girl, trying to find a place where she belongs. ===================== - The pic isn't mine. Chapter 63 : Going in to help

'I am very surprised.'

Although it might not show in my face, I was very surprised inside to meet Noah in broad daylight, in the middle of the street. Much less saving him from being thrown to the ground.

I remembered Charlie told me before that Noah was a shut-in, and he holed himself all day in his room. 

That was why, when I was busy re-stocking the shelves in my workplace and coincidentally glimpsed on his back, I doubted my eyes at first. It started when Nina made a big fuss about a couple breaking up in the cafe across the street. 

"Oh, my god! Eirlys, you wouldn't believe what I just saw!" she exclaimed excitedly as she took off her gloves. "Big news! I just saw a couple were broke up and created a big ruckus outside!"

I hummed in disinterest. I preoccupied my thought about whether I should arrange the shelves, so the more popular snack lined up on the top part or not.
